  OH, Youngstown, 1902, $5.00, Plain Back, The Second National Bank of. . Fr-6102. Charter 12332. Fr. 609. The title "Second National Bank" was rarely requested from the Comptroller during the 20th Century. This bank seems to have been bucking the trend in 1923. Two notes are listed in Kelly and with only $1,060.00 outstanding when the bank closed in 1931, it should stay that way. Fine to Very Fine.

  PA, Titusville, 1875, $2.00, The Second National Bank of. . Fr-6108. Charter 879. Fr. 391. "Lazy Deuce" have virtually disappeared from the market in recent years and with no supply and plenty of demand, prices are only going one way - up! This evenly circulated note has all four margins and great colors! Very Fine.
